Overview
Self-adhesive positioning patches are specialized adhesive components designed for industrial alignment tasks. They combine a flexible substrate with a pressure-sensitive adhesive layer, allowing temporary fixation without leaving residue. These patches are engineered for precision, often featuring laser-cut edges or alignment markings for accuracy. Initially developed for electronics manufacturing, their use has expanded to automotive, aerospace, and medical device assembly. The adhesive formulation balances tackiness with clean removability, making them ideal for processes requiring repeated adjustments or temporary holds during production.
Structure and Working Principle
A typical patch consists of three layers: a carrier film (often polyester), the adhesive layer, and a removable liner. The adhesive is usually acrylic-based, formulated to maintain grip under vibration while allowing clean removal. Some variants incorporate microreplicated structures for enhanced positional accuracy. When applied, the adhesive forms a temporary bond through van der Waals forces, requiring only light pressure for activation. The bond strength is carefully calibrated to resist shear forces during assembly but permit manual repositioning. Advanced versions may include conductive elements for EMI shielding in electronics applications.
Key Features
Modern positioning patches offer several critical advantages: uniform adhesive distribution prevents component tilt, while thickness consistency (typically 0.1–0.5mm) ensures precise Z-axis alignment. Many are UL-certified for electrical insulation or meet ISO 10993 for medical use. Temperature resistance varies by material, with polyester-based patches handling up to 150°C intermittently. Low-outgassing formulations are available for cleanroom environments. Some industrial-grade patches incorporate visual indicators (color-changing adhesives) to confirm proper application pressure.
Application Areas
In electronics manufacturing, these patches temporarily hold SMD components during reflow soldering, with high-temperature variants surviving 260°C peak temperatures. Automotive lines use them for aligning sensors and trim components before permanent fastening. Medical device assembly employs biocompatible versions for positioning implantable components. Emerging applications include photovoltaic panel assembly and aerospace composite layup, where their precision prevents costly misalignments during curing processes.
Maintenance and Precautions
For optimal performance, store patches in their original packaging at 15–25°C and 40–60% RH. Avoid stacking heavy objects on unused patches to prevent adhesive transfer. Surface preparation is critical—clean with isopropyl alcohol to remove oils. When removing patches, peel at a low angle (under 30°) to minimize substrate stress. Some adhesives require heat activation for clean removal. In continuous use, monitor adhesive buildup on fixtures and clean with specialized removers to maintain bond consistency.
B2B Procurement Guide
Industrial buyers should specify: required adhesion strength (measured in N/25mm), temperature resistance range, and any chemical exposure (e.g., coolants or solvents). For automated application, verify compatibility with peel-and-place systems. Bulk ordering (5,000+ units) typically reduces costs by 30–50%. Request samples to test with actual substrates—peel adhesion can vary significantly between stainless steel, powder-coated surfaces, or PCB materials. Lead times range from 2 weeks for standard items to 8 weeks for custom die-cut configurations.
